秋季割引
CodeGym University
勉強
コース
タスク
アンケートとクイズ
ゲーム
ヘルプ
励ましのスケジュール
コミュニティ
ユーザー
フォーラム
チャット
記事
サクセスストーリー
アクティビティ
レビュー
サブスクリプション
ライトテーマ
レッスン
レビュー
会社紹介
開始
勉強を始める
今すぐ勉強をはじめる
クエストマップ
レッスン
レベル 4
SQL のデータ型
SQL & Hibernate
レベル 4、
レッスン 0
SQL のデータ型の概要 JavaScript とは異なり、SQL には強力な型指定があります。すべてのテーブルのすべての列には、独自の固定データ型があります。 データ型はたくさんありますが、Java 言語とは異なり、あらゆる状況に対応できるデータ型があるため、それほど多くのデータ型が存在するわけではありません。データベースはデータのサイズに大きく依存するため、多くのデータ型は長さだけが異なります。 データ型は合計で 5 つのグループに分類できます。 数値型 文字列型 日付と
数値関数
SQL & Hibernate
レベル 4、
レッスン 1
数値関数のリスト 上で述べたように、DBMS は特定の種類のデータを単に保存するだけでは十分ではなく、これらの種類のデータに対する広範な超高速操作をサポートする必要もあります。 そして、ご存知のとおり、すべての DBMS はさまざまな数値型とその数値演算をサポートしています。今日は、その中で最も人気のあるものを紹介します。 MySQL のすべての数値関数は、条件に応じて 5 つのグループに分類できます。 算術演算 ビット演算 丸め関数 代数関数 三角関数 ところで、それらの多
日付関数
SQL & Hibernate
レベル 4、
レッスン 2
3.1 日付と時刻を操作する関数のリスト 日付と時刻は、データベースに保存されるデータの最も一般的なタイプの 1 つです。そのため、それらを操作するための関数のリストは非常に膨大になります。最も人気のあるものは次のとおりです。 # 関数 説明 1 CURDATE() 現在の日付を返します 2 時間() 現在時刻を返します 3 NOW()、LOCALTIME() 現在の日付と現在時刻を返します 4 年() 日付からの年を返します 5 月() 日付から月を返します 6 DAY()
日付関数、具体的な例
SQL & Hibernate
レベル 4、
レッスン 3
過去 30 日間のイベントを探しています もう 1 つの一般的なタスクは、特定の日付範囲に属する行を検索することです。原則として、範囲の開始日と終了日が固定されていれば、これは難しくありません。SQL は数値だけでなく日付も比較できます。 比較演算子は、 <、>、<=などの日付に適用できます。さらに、日付にも使用できる特別な BETWEEN 演算子もあります。たとえば、2022 年の夏に実行する必要があるすべてのタスクをタスク テーブルから選択するクエリを作成してみましょう。
文字列関数
SQL & Hibernate
レベル 4、
レッスン 4
文字列関数のリスト 日付と時刻よりも多くの関数 - String 型のみ。SQL では、CHAR(n) および VARCHAR(n) 型によって指定されます。その中で最も人気のあるものを思い出してみましょう。 関数 説明 1 長さ(長さ) 渡された文字列の長さをバイト単位で返します。 2 CHAR_LENGTH(文字列) 渡された文字列の長さを文字で返します。 3 LOCATE(部分文字列,文字列), IndexOf() メソッドと同様に、文字列内の部分文字列を検索します。
Please enable JavaScript to continue using this application.